What is ADHD assessment?

A private adult adhd assessment scotland ADHD assessment is a full clinical interview with an expert mental health professional who specializes in the diagnosis of ADHD. The interview will discuss various aspects of ADHD, including the history of symptoms and its effect on functioning. The doctor will inquire with the patient about their medical history, and inquire about family members and lifestyle.

A diagnosis of ADHD can have a significant impact on a person's personal and professional life. The symptoms of ADHD can make people feel it difficult to maintain healthy relationships or to reach their goals. They can also create problems at work, school, and in their health. A correctly diagnosed person can manage their health issues effectively and live a full and satisfying life.

There are many myths and myths about ADHD, which can result in some people not receiving the treatment they require. For instance, it's often thought that people with ADHD cannot be helped or do not want treatment, but this is untrue. Many of the problems associated ADHD can be treated through therapy and medication.

There is a lengthy wait list in the UK to receive an NHS ADHD assessment. The NHS needs to spend more money to improve services and cut down waiting times. Additionally, doctors need to be educated to recognize symptoms of ADHD and refer patients to assessment.

A private ADHD assessment is a faster method to determine whether or not you are suffering from the condition. You can schedule an online appointment with a psychologist or psychiatrist. Your therapist will send you pre-screening questions to complete prior to your appointment. It is important to complete the questionnaires as soon as you can and bring them to your appointment. Your psychiatrist will review these questionnaires before meeting you, and will request for an identification photo at the beginning of your appointment.

You should select a licensed and experienced psychologist or psychiatrist to conduct your own private ADHD assessment. Many healthcare professionals can provide an assessment. However, it's essential that you get an assessment from someone with the required skills, knowledge and experience.

How does ADHD assessment work?

The process of assessing may differ from practitioner to practitioner, but most will begin with a clinical interview that covers the family, medical and environmental history. They will inquire about how symptoms affect daily mood productivity, relationships, and mood. Also, they will inquire about other conditions that could be responsible for the symptoms. They'll also seek details from those who know the patient (e.g. siblings, parents or spouses for an adult; or a teacher or coach for children). This personal insight can reveal important clues not found in questionnaires.

They then apply diagnostic criteria to determine whether your child or you has ADHD symptoms. Usually, this involves having six or more established symptoms of inattention and/or hyperactivity/impulsivity across multiple settings, such as home and school, for six months. Doctors also take into consideration the patient's age, as well as any medication they may be taking or taking, as well as any other mental health issues.

After the clinical interview is completed, the doctor will likely use a series of tests to assess the patient's performance. These include psychometric tests with a broad range of spectral to determine if a person has a psychiatric disorder and more specific tests for neuropsychological assessment that test specific abilities like memory recall and motor abilities. Depending on the individual who is being evaluated, they could be asked to write detailed lists of their own symptoms, or to rate them using scales of rating like the Connors III Inventory of ADHD traits.

It is essential to be honest throughout the evaluation. It may be difficult to admit that you or your child has difficulty staying focused in their attention, paying attention, or staying on track. But being honest will help the doctor to get more information and determine if there are other causes.

It is essential to choose an experienced therapist who is qualified to conduct an ADHD assessment. One method of doing this is to obtain a referral from your GP or request one via an online service such as BetterHelp. You can also join an ADHD support group and ask for recommendations. You can also inquire with your insurance provider to determine whether it covers doctors who specialize in diagnosing ADHD.

What if I don't have a diagnosis?

Some people with ADHD aren't diagnosed by a medical professional. This can happen for various reasons. It isn't easy to get a referral from your GP. Additionally, some doctors might have preconceived notions regarding what ADHD is and who it affects. This can make it harder to receive a diagnosis, particularly for people of color who are assigned a female at birth or for non-native English speakers.

If you're unable to obtain a precise diagnosis from the NHS you can usually go to a private adult adhd assessment doctor to pay for a diagnostic examination. These clinics must still follow the National Institute of Clinical Excellence guidelines when determining ADHD in adults. They can still perform a comprehensive evaluation of symptoms, conduct a cognitive screening and administer ADHD tests like the checklist of symptoms.

If you are diagnosed with ADHD Your physician will explain the best private adhd assessment uk way to manage your symptoms and prescribe medication, should it be necessary. The type of medication prescribed is based on your requirements and the severity of your symptoms.

The process of getting an ADHD diagnosis can be a life-changing event for some people. For adults, it can make sense of an entire life of unanswered problems that they may have incorrectly blamed on incompetence or lazyness. It may also provide them with a more complete understanding of why their lives haven't taken the expected path and help them to plan a better future for themselves.

While the process of conducting an ADHD assessment may be overwhelming, it's worth the effort. Talk to your GP if you think you or your child might have ADHD. Schedule an appointment as soon as you can to see an expert in mental health. Beginning this conversation early will enable you to receive the assistance you require and avoid unnecessary struggles.
